asbestos lawsuits Trusts

Asbestos victims and their families are entitled to compensation for their future and past medical expenses and lost wages, as well as suffering and pain, and much more. The asbestos companies that negligently concealed the dangers of exposure and profited from asbestos should be held accountable. A mesothelioma lawyer will know how to gather the evidence needed and file your claim on behalf.

Asbestos victims can access financial resources through asbestos trust funds. Asbestos manufacturers set trusts to protect asbestos victims as part of Chapter 11 bankruptcy protection, which shields them from lawsuits, but requires them to pay into the trust. The trustee is accountable for overseeing the trust and determining the amount to be paid out to victims. Individuals can choose to make claims for compensation using more than one asbestos trust fund.

The timeframe for a trust-fund payout can differ from case to case. A mesothelioma attorney can help to file for an expedited review so that your claim is processed faster. A fixed payout is offered by an expedited review, dependent on the type and severity of asbestos-related illnesses that are diagnosed. Your attorney may request an individual review which examines more in-depth at the evidence provided in your case and assigns a unique value to your diagnosis.

Individual reviews generally take longer than expedited reviews, however they are able to take into account more of the unique circumstances surrounding your case. Your background and the type of asbestos that you were exposed could lead to a higher payout compared to the set amounts provided by the expedited review.

The federal government oversees the way these asbestos trusts distribute money and ensures that every victim receives a fair and equitable settlement.
